The City of Lawrence designated today from 6:30 until 9:30 p.m. as Halloween "Trick or Treat" night for the Lawrence community. Trick-or-treaters are asked to use caution when crossing streets. They should always cross at well marked intersections and enter into the street from between parked cars. Whenever possible, parents are encouraged to accompany children. Trick-ortreaters should wear light colors or accessories that stand out to see at night. Night Only at 11:30 Adm. $1.75 Students upset about anything from lighting on the tennis courts to heating in the dorms can use a new complaint service sponsored by the Student Senate. Complainers can call new service The Senate's Student Services Committee already has begun partial operation of the program and should offer full service within a week, according to Steve Segebrecht, chairman of the committee. Students who have a complaint to file should call the KU Information Center, Sequoia Valley.
